This is how he did it:
My dad bought an audio jack from radio shack.(see video i added annotation) My dad then had to strip the wire even more(he said he that we could had used the soldering iron to melt it insulation off but ours shorted out) He kept stripping the very small wire until around 3/4 of an inch(1/2 of an inch and over is good) he then wrapped it around the audio jack(it has a hole in the middle and we threaded it thru and wrapped it around) Then the cord was to short so we had to take apart my drum set base and take some more slack out of the wire.
Then we screwed it back into place and it was finished
